GOVERNMENT OF THE STATE OF ESPÍRITO SANTO

STATE SECRETARIAT FOR SCIENCE, TECHNOLOGY, INNOVATION AND VOCATIONAL EDUCATION

REQUEST FOR EXPRESSIONS OF INTEREST No 005/2025

(CONSULTING SERVICES – FIRMS SELECTION)

Project: Espírito Santo Digital Acceleration Project

Loan: INTERNATIONAL BANK FOR RECONSTRUCTION AND DEVELOPMENT – IBRD / Loan Agreement Nº 9679-BR

Assignment Title: Contracting of a Multidisciplinary Consulting Firm, with proven experience in data center projects and integrated social defense centers, to provide specialized and on-demand technical advisory services to component 1 (PRODEST), focusing on the preparation of technical specifications, needs assessment, studies, and designs that will support the future construction (I) of the new Green Modular Data Center certified ANSI/TIA-942-C RATED-3 (DCMC-ES); and technical advisory services to component 3 (SESP) in preparing the needs assessment and required documentation for the procurement (II) of the Integrated Social Defense Center (CIDES) of the State of Espírito Santo.

Reference Nº (as per Procurement Plan): 1-C1-SBQC-BR-01

1. The State of Espírito Santo, through the STATE SECRETARIAT FOR SCIENCE, TECHNOLOGY, INNOVATION AND VOCATIONAL EDUCATION (SECTI), has received financing from the World Bank toward the cost of the Support Program for the Strengthening of Public Management – ES MAIS INTELIGENTE, and intends to apply part of the proceeds for consulting services to be provided by a consulting firm for Specialized Consulting Services in Data Center and Integrated Social Defense Center Projects.

2. The consulting services ("the Services") include:

  • Prepare technical, economic, legal, and environmental feasibility studies—including the Neighborhood Impact Study (EIV), to be approved by the City Hall—to support the implementation of the DCMC-ES.
  • Develop a detailed requirements plan, including capacity projections, physical and logical infrastructure requirements, security, and contingency plans.
  • Produce complete technical specifications for all DCMC-ES subsystems (power, air conditioning, connectivity, physical security, monitoring, among others), in accordance with the ANSI/TIA-942-C RATED-3 standard and best sustainability practices applicable to Green Data Centers.
  • Prepare the basic and executive architectural and engineering designs for the construction and installation of the DCMC-ES, in full compliance with the relevant national and international technical standards.
  • Prepare a detailed budget estimate and physical-financial schedule for the implementation of the DCMC-ES, to be used as a reference in the bidding process and in the execution planning.
  • Provide technical advice on the analysis of proposals and the process of contracting the construction/integration company for the DCMC-ES, when requested by the contractor.
  • Develop the CIDES Requirements Program, consolidating functional, operational, and technological requirements.
  • Define sustainability and energy efficiency requirements, considering good environmental practices and applicable international standards.
  • Develop a preliminary architectural study, considering technical and functional solutions aligned with the requirements plan.
  • Prepare the Neighborhood Impact Study (EIV), present it to the Vitória City Hall, and adapt it until the necessary approvals are obtained.
  • Prepare the technical specifications necessary for contracting CIDES in the Design and Build modality, as well as the specifications for the acquisition of equipment and services for transferring SESP systems to the Data Center in its new location.
  • Prepare a detailed budget estimate to be used as a reference in the construction contracting process and in planning the implementation of CIDES.
  • Develop suggestions for qualification and technical evaluation criteria for analyzing proposals submitted by Design and Build companies.
  • Produce technical and functional specifications for CIDES systems, physical infrastructure, and technology, ensuring compliance with established norms and standards.
  • Prepare the necessary technical documentation—including basic designs, preliminary designs, descriptive reports, budget estimates, and other essential documents—to support the contracting process, in compliance with or in line with the standards highlighted in Annex I of ToR.
  • Provide technical advice on the analysis of proposals and the contracting process for the implementation of CIDES, when requested by the contractor.

4. The Special Procurement Commission, on behalf of SECTI, now invites eligible consulting firms (“Consultants”) to express their interest in providing the Services. Interested Consultants must submit their registration information (legal name, trade name, full address, phone number, e-mail, etc.), as well as documents demonstrating that they meet the required qualifications and have relevant experience to perform the Services. These may include portfolios or any other documents deemed relevant.

5. The following aspects will be evaluated for the purpose of creating the shortlist:

Company portfolio with emphasis on experience in similar assignments;

Core business, number of years in operation, relevant experience, technical and operational capacity, and managerial structure;

Relevant clients;

Scope and size of previous contracts.

6. Interested Consultants should pay special attention to Section III, paragraphs 3.14, 3.16, and 3.17 of the World Bank’s Procurement Regulations for IPF Borrowers, Fifth Edition, September 2023 (“Procurement Regulations”), which set forth the World Bank’s policy on conflict of interest.

7. Consultants may associate with other firms to enhance their qualifications, but must clearly indicate whether the association is in the form of a joint venture or a sub consultancy. In the case of a joint venture, all partners shall be jointly and severally liable for the entire contract if selected.

8. The selection will be conducted using the Quality and Cost-Based Selection (QCBS) method as set out in the World Bank Procurement Guidelines.
